UW - La Crosse Youth Track & Field Camp
presented by La Crosse Track Club

in United States at Veterans Memorial Field Sports Complex, on the campus of UW - La Crosse.
Practices are June 7-July 21, 6:00-7:15 pm.

Q: What are the practice dates?
A: There is a parent information and orientation meeting on Monday June 6th at Central High School's entrance commons, 6-7pm. Practices begin the following day, June 7th, and the last practice is on July 21st. Practices vary by day depending on age group and category... see complete calendar and event schedule here: www.lacrossetrackclub.org

Q: What are the times of the practices?
A: All practices begin at 6:00 pm and end at 7:15 pm.

Q: What should my youth athlete wear to practices?
A: Something comfortable. Shoes appropriate for physical activity are required (no sandals/flip-flops!)

Q: I noticed some dates on the practice calendar where there are no practices. Why?
A: The UW-L track facility is a busy place and occasionally there are conflicts that prevent use of the track for our practices.

Q: Is attendance at scheduled practices mandatory?
A: No! Attendance is flexible. If you have to miss, no problem. (And there is no need to notify a coach, we don't take attendance.)

Q: Is this an "elite" camp?
A: No... Although we do have some very talented athletes every year, we welcome youth athletes of all ability levels.

Q: Is this a "feeder" program for the La Crosse school system?
A: No... Youth athletes from any school district may participate.

Q: Are any track meets included in the registration fee?
A: Athletes ages 6-14 can compete in three mini-meets with other area track programs (athletes ages 15-16 also have the option for competition in the exhibition category, without awards.) There are no extra fees for participants (or spectators) for these Friday morning meets. Meet dates are 6/24, 7/15 and 7/22.

Q: If I have three kids who want to participate, can I "batch register" all three of my kids at once?
A: Unfortunately, no. Each will need to be registered separately.

Q: My child isn't quite sure about this. Can we come to a practice to see how things go before we commit and pay the registration fee?
A: Visitors are always welcome at practices, and a one-day trial practice is possible if the parent prints and signs the waiver/release form (available at www.lacrossetrackclub.org) and brings it to practice. But PLEASE NOTE that there are registration caps for each camp session this year, to ensure an adequate coach:athlete ratio. Therefore, it is possible that all spots in one or more sessions may be filled before the season even begins.
